The global steel billet market is dominated by several key players who hold significant market share and influence pricing trends. Companies such as ArcelorMittal, Nucor Corporation, and POSCO are among the top players in the market, known for their extensive production capabilities and robust distribution networks. These market giants have established a strong presence in both domestic and international markets, leveraging their advanced technology and operational efficiencies to maintain a competitive edge.
Furthermore, emerging players such as Jiangsu Shagang Group and Steel Authority of India Limited are making significant strides in the steel billet market, expanding their production capacities and investing in innovative technologies. The Asia Pacific region dominates the mild steel billet market, accounting for a significant share of global production. Countries like China, India, and Japan are key players in the market due to their large manufacturing sectors and infrastructure development projects. In recent years, the Middle East has also emerged as a prominent region for mild steel billet production, driven by investments in construction and industrial activities.
Europe is another important market for mild steel billets, with countries like Germany, Italy, and Turkey playing significant roles in the market. The region benefits from a strong manufacturing base and demand from automotive and machinery sectors. In the Americas, countries like the United States and Brazil are major consumers of mild steel billets, supported by their thriving automotive and construction industries. Hence, regional dynamics in the mild steel billet market are shaped by factors such as industrial growth, infrastructure development, and trade relationships.
